Advertisement

Swift实现类似Instagram的相机与选择图片、视频界面

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目采用Swift开发,提供类似于Instagram的用户界面,支持拍照、录制视频及从相册选取图片和视频的功能。 仿写了Instagram的相机和选取照片视频界面,主要使用AVFoundation实现,内部包含视频编辑、裁剪以及水印等功能。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• SwiftInstagram
    优质
    本项目采用Swift开发,提供类似于Instagram的用户界面,支持拍照、录制视频及从相册选取图片和视频的功能。 仿写了Instagram的相机和选取照片视频界面,主要使用AVFoundation实现,内部包含视频编辑、裁剪以及水印等功能。
  • Swift - 模仿Instagram功能: PresentImagePickerlikeInstagram
    优质
    本项目模仿了Instagram的照片选择和预览功能,使用Swift语言开发,为用户提供了直观且高效的图片选取体验。 相册图片选择模仿Instagram的设计。
  • iOS-利用Photokit微信册照功能.zip
    优质
    本项目演示如何使用Swift及Photos框架(PhotoKit)在iOS开发中创建一个与微信相似的照片选择器功能。通过简单易懂的代码示例,帮助开发者掌握高效管理用户相册图片的技术要点。 我们使用了Photokit实现了一个微信聊天多选图片的功能,并且经过压力测试,在处理7P大图4500张照片的情况下不会造成卡顿或内存泄漏,欢迎大家提出意见交流。
  • 使用Swift-iOS大姨妈APP日历效果
    优质
    本教程将指导开发者运用Swift语言在iOS平台上构建一个类似于月经追踪应用的大日历视图。通过详细步骤和代码示例,帮助用户轻松掌握如何创建可交互的日历界面,支持事件标记与提醒功能,为健康管理类APP开发提供实用参考。 我正在开发一个iOS日历应用,模仿大姨妈APP中的日历效果,具备月视图和周视图,并且可以相互切换联动。
  • Swift 新浪微博发微博(含iOS源码)
    优质
    本项目展示了如何使用Swift开发一个类似于新浪微博的发微博功能界面。包括输入框、表情选择和图片上传等核心模块,并提供完整的iOS源代码供学习参考。 这段文字的重写如下: 使用MIT许可协议发布。作者用Swift语言模仿新浪微博并加入音乐元素,使生活更加丰富多彩,并增加了左划页面的功能。在表情键盘中尚未实现最近使用的表情功能,在本地存储表情时遇到了一些问题,计划后续进行修正。
  • Android-功能
    优质
    本教程详细讲解了如何在Android应用中实现从相册选取图片的功能,包括必要的代码示例和权限设置。适合初学者学习实践。 初识MediaProvider需求:发朋友圈进行图片的选择,或者扫描二维码从图库选取等等操作都需要借助媒体库的内容提供者MediaProvider来实现。通过它不仅可以读取图片,还可以读取视频、音频等。 下面我们来看一下媒体库内容提供者的URI: - 图片: MediaStore.Images.Media.EXTERNAL_CONTENT_URI - 音频: MediaStore.Audio.Media.EXTERNAL_CONTENT_URI - 视频: MediaStore.Video.Media.EXTERNAL_CONTENT_URI 拿到这些Uri后,如果要为我们所用,需要进行相应的重写和处理。
  • Android册多功能-支持微信和发送.rar
    优质
    此资源提供了一种在安卓设备上实现类似微信的高效图片选取与分享功能的方法,适用于开发者增强应用中的用户交互体验。 Android相册多选功能支持用户一次性选择多个图片,类似于微信发送图片的功能。由于提供的资源数量较多无法逐一验证其可用性,如果程序出现问题需要自行调试解决。可以参考部分代码进行学习借鉴。
  • WPF迅雷TabControl
    优质
    本项目展示了如何使用WPF技术创建一个类似于迅雷软件的TabControl界面。通过自定义样式和模板来增强用户体验,并实现动态添加和切换标签页的功能。适合于希望提升桌面应用UI设计能力的学习者和技术爱好者参考实践。 WPF可以用来模拟类似迅雷的TabControl界面,并且带有箭头设计。
  • 在Android中循环播放
    优质
    本教程详细介绍了如何在Android应用开发中选取图片和视频,并展示如何设置循环播放功能。适合初学者快速上手。 本段落详细介绍了在Android系统中选择图片或视频并进行循环播放的方法,具有一定的参考价值,希望感兴趣的读者可以参考一下。
  • 在Android中循环播放
    优质
    本文将详细介绍如何在Android应用开发中选取图片和视频,并展示如何设置媒体文件的循环播放功能。 项目要求对本地图片或视频进行轮播,在功能实现完成后发现只在模拟器上运行正常。后来发现问题原因是文件路径不同导致的。文件URI有两种形式:一种是以file开头,另一种是以content开头,需要进行判断并转化。 对于点击打开视频以查看其内容的功能实现如下: ```java private void setVideoPath() { Intent intent = new Intent(Intent.ACTION_GET_CONTENT); intent.setType(/*); // 设置类型为任意类型和后缀。 intent.addCategory(Intent.CATEGORY_OPENABLE); } ``` 注意:在设置intent的type时,正确格式应是video/*或*/*(表示所有类型的文件),这里使用的通配符形式可能需要根据具体需求调整。